Alternate Uses For The Windows Key

Are you a user who finds reaching for the mouse an annoying action? If so then consider keeping your fingers on the keyboard to accomplish the same objectives by using the keyboard shortcuts listed below.

  • Windows Key + E - Opens the Explorer Window.
  • Windows Key + D - Minimizes all open windows and displays the Desktop. If you repeat the keyboard combination the open windows will return their original state.
  • Windows Key + F - Displays the Search window.
  • Windows Key + L - Locks your Windows XP computer.
  • Windows Key + R - Displays the Run dialog box.
  • Windows Key + F1 - Displays the Help and Support Centre window.
  • Windows Key + Pause/Break - Displays the Systems Properties dialog box.
  • Windows Key + Tab - Cycles through the buttons on the Task Bar. To activate the selected button on the Task Bar press the Enter key.
  • Alt + Tab - Toggles or switches between open windows.
  • Alt + F4 - Closes the open window.

So the next time you need to activate an open application or need to close a window, stop yourself from lifting your hands from the keyboard and simply use the appropriate keyboard shortcut.
